A schoolhouse was built in 1890 and was replaced with a larger one further to the east on the south edge of the same section. This school continued operation until it was closed in 1964 due to school consolidation. The series consists of a photo album, two accounts books (1903-1913; 1914-1944), a daily register (1914), three school board minutes books (1891; 1897-1913; 1913-1935; 1935-1963)

Glenn Lynn School was the only two-room country school in the district. The series consists of a photo/text album prepared by Alma Williamson for the Indian Head Museum and the Indian Head History Book, three copies of “Glenn Lynn Heritage” by former teacher Grace Worden, copies of student registers (1911-1964) and textual items from the July 1, 2000 dedication of the cairn marking the school’s former location.
